Nollywood is Not Among the Top 10 Biggest Film Industries


How can a state government official and other stakeholders in the Nigerian film industry say Nollywood is among the top five biggest film industries in revenues in the world?
We have to stop telling ourselves embarrassing lies.
Nollywood is not even among the top ten biggest film industries on planet earth.

The South African film industry is bigger than the Nigerian film industry in infrastructure and revenues. The Nigerian TV industry is substandard without MultiChoice,  and without Africa Magic, #Nollywood and #Kannywood would not have advanced in quality. We must stop all these Nollywood lies and state the facts.

We are yet to qualify for the official selections and competitions where South Africa and other smaller African countries have achieved success from Berlinale to Cannes; while the only bragging rights we have are being given special side attractions at Toronto without coming back with any prize or major acquisition. We don't even have a film market?
Films are made to be sold at film markets. How many of the selected Nollywood movies for Lagos at Toronto were sold at the film market?
They said '76, a 16mm film was bought for an American TV channel? And the producers did not get the message? Like when the best Nigerian entries at the 2011 biennial  Panafrican Film and Television Festival of Ouagadougou (FESPACO)  film festival in Burkina Faso were relegated to the TV/ Video category.
90% of Nollywood movies are teleplays.
